Walker County approved an engineering contract award for the Disaster Recovery Reallocation Program (DRRP) and authorized two DRRP project applications tied to 2016 flood-affected roads, prioritizing areas with existing surveys to meet tight GLO deadlines.

Walker County — The commissioners awarded the engineering/architect services contract for a DRRP program to Blythe Engineering (award recorded as resolution 2025-86) and approved two $2 million DRRP project applications for roads affected by the 2016 flood, choosing areas with existing surveys to meet a short state deadline.
